In February 2022, Russia launched a full-scale invasion of Ukraine. More than three years have passed, making it the largest conventional war in Europe since World War II, with combined Russian and Ukrainian military and civilian casualties (dead and seriously wounded) exceeding 1 million.In September 2023 and again in June 2024, Taiwanese university student Pan Wenyang traveled to Ukraine and joined the Ukrainian International Legion on two separate occasions to fight in support of Ukraine.Since the full-scale outbreak of the Russo-Ukrainian War, Ukrainian photographer Alex Zakletsky has been documenting the cruelty of this conflict through his photographs.This book gives you a real, firsthand perspective on the Russo-Ukrainian War.
